| 1154915 | 2010-11-20 21:17:00 | My kid loves to draw. And guess what dad discovered on his media-PC case... some fine art done with crayon. :eek: How does one clean this off without damaging the case. I also have some sticky residue from a case sticker to get rid of as well. Case is metal, with a matt black finish. |

I also have some sticky residue from a case sticker to get rid of as well. Case is metal, with a matt black finish. I would try IPA (isopropyl alcohol) on the crayon. My favourite all over cleaner for beige boxes is window cleaner, sprayed onto a cloth and them wipe down the box. Good on keyboards and mice as well. Works a treat |

| 1154918 | 2010-11-20 23:12:00 | I've managed ok with meths - takes a while to soften the sticker residue, but patient rubbing with meths seems to work ok. Dunno 'bout the crayon. |

| 1154919 | 2010-11-20 23:29:00 | CRC Brakleen will definitely work (as long as the black paint is oven-dried, try it on a out-of-sight area first), but will soften some plastics, be careful. Also good for removing grease/oil stains from clothes/car fabrics (squirt it on a clean rag, and rub vigorously). |

| 1154921 | 2010-11-20 23:50:00 | The best thing I've found for removing the sticky residue from labels is vegetable oil. Yes, Vegetable Oil. It seems that the molecules are smaller than those of the Adhesive and therefore are able to penetrate and break them apart. Use plenty and just wipe off when finished. I have never damaged any paintwork with this method. bluenose. |
